Joe Walsh (also Starr’s brother-in-law), Don Was, Edgar Winter, Van Dyke Parks, Nils Lofgren, Richard Page, Matt Sorum, Zak Starkey (Starr’s son), Ed Begley, Jr, Gregg Bissonette, Jenny Lewis, Jim Keltner, Richard Lewis, David Lynch and Chris Carter were all on hand for the birthday celebrations and noontime #PeaceAndLove salute.īefore the main event, Don Was, Jenny Lewis, Van Dyke Parks, Michael Bearden, Haitian singer Emmanuel Jal and South Sudanese rapper Paul Beaubrun came up for smooth takes of Starr’s 1971 hit “It Don’t Come Easy.” They followed with a version of Starr’s 2010 song “Peace Dream,” with a heavy rap from Beaubrun. It started in Chicago, then New York City, Hamburg, Nashville, and Los Angeles, where it’s been for the last three years.īefore he posed for pictures, talked to the press, cut the cake and had everyone join in for a bit of “Peace & Love,” Starr released a snippet of the title track of his upcoming 19th solo album, Give More Love, online. Every year since 2008, the drummer has had what he calls “Peace & Love” events on his birthday.
